NEWTON Aycliffe residents will be given the chance to have their say on proposals to improve their area

The community planning event is being held in the West Ward of the town on Saturday, July 20, from 11am to 4.30pm, as a key stage in work to prepare proposals to improve the area.

A large marquee will be erected in the playing field at Stephenson Way Primary School, where West Ward residents can view proposals and make comments.

The exercise is the latest step in the preparation of a masterplan for part of the West Ward, which includes the Malham Crescent, Williamfield and Dales areas, Linden Place, Rowan Place, Elmfield Place, Beechfield, Oakfield and Ashfield.

A spokesman for consultants SRC, who were appointed by Sedgefield Borough Council, said: "This event is a real opportunity for local residents to have their say on the ideas, which have come out of a series of consultation events held in the area in recent months. Everyone's views will be recorded."

The "Event in a Tent" will be informal and fun, with a mix of hands-on activities, an exhibition showing the proposals for improvement that are being looked at, a free prize draw, face-painting, a bouncy castle, and a schools' painting competition.

Free transport will be provided to and from the event, and organisers want as many people from the area as possible to visit and have their say about the future of their community.

The event will be a key stage in the development of a community plan for the future of that part of West Ward, and comes at the end of three months of consultation and research in the area.
